Add a number of small test that check whether accessing unaligned
addresses in various ways leads to a specification exception.
Run these test both in softmmu and user configurations; expect a PGM
in one case and SIGILL in the other.

diff --git a/tests/tcg/s390x/pgm-specification-softmmu.S b/tests/tcg/s390x/pgm-specification-softmmu.S
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..d534f4e505d
--- /dev/null
+++ b/tests/tcg/s390x/pgm-specification-softmmu.S
@@ -0,0 +1,40 @@
+/*
+ * Common softmmu code for specification exception testing.
+ *
+ * S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
+ */
+ .section .head
+ .org 0x8d
+ilc:
+ .org 0x8e
+program_interruption_code:
+ .org 0x150
+program_old_psw:
+ .org 0x1D0 /* program new PSW */
+ .quad 0x180000000,pgm /* 64-bit mode */
+ .org 0x200 /* lowcore padding */
+
+ .globl _start
+_start:
+ lpswe test_psw
+
+pgm:
+ chhsi program_interruption_code,0x6 /* PGM_SPECIFICATION? */
+ jne failure
+ lg %r0,expected_old_psw+8 /* ilc adjustment */
+ llgc %r1,ilc
+ agr %r0,%r1
+ stg %r0,expected_old_psw+8
+ clc expected_old_psw(16),program_old_psw /* correct location? */
+ jne failure
+ lpswe success_psw
+failure:
+ lpswe failure_psw
+
+ .align 8
+test_psw:
+ .quad 0x180000000,test /* 64-bit mode */
+success_psw:
+ .quad 0x2000180000000,0xfff /* see is_special_wait_psw() */
+failure_psw:
+ .quad 0x2000180000000,0 /* disabled wait */
diff --git a/tests/tcg/s390x/pgm-specification-user.c b/tests/tcg/s390x/pgm-specification-user.c
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..9ee6907b7c2
--- /dev/null
+++ b/tests/tcg/s390x/pgm-specification-user.c
@@ -0,0 +1,37 @@
+/*
+ * Common user code for specification exception testing.
+ *
+ * S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
+ */
+#include <assert.h>
+#include <signal.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+#include <string.h>
+#include <unistd.h>
+
+extern void test(void);
+extern long expected_old_psw[2];
+
+static void handle_sigill(int sig, siginfo_t *info, void *ucontext)
+{
+ if ((long)info->si_addr != expected_old_psw[1]) {
+ _ex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
+ }
+ _exit(EXIT_SUCCESS);
+}
+
+int main(void)
+{
+ struct sigaction act;
+ int err;
+
+ memset(&act, 0, sizeof(act));
+ act.sa_sigaction = handle_sigill;
+ act.sa_flags = SA_SIGINFO;
+ err = sigaction(SIGILL, &act, NULL);
+ assert(err == 0);
+
+ test();
+
+ return EXIT_FAILURE;
+}
